The Long Beach scenario

The scenario most Long Beach 5-unit apartment owners face: an existing building, mature trees, and a back lot that's currently doing nothing. SB 1211's 4-ft setback and 18-ft height envelope fits 5 detached units behind that primary structure with room for fire-access in front.

Long Beach-specific note: Long Beach has ADU pre-approved plans.

Mid-size multifamily (5–8 unit) design playbook

This is SB 1211's sweet spot. A 5-unit existing building maxes out the 8-detached cap (or comes close), so design moves are about packing detached ADUs efficiently around the existing structure and converting underutilized parking.
